A man was wounded in a shooting early Wednesday in the Leonidas neighborhood, the New Orleans Police Department reported.
The victim, a 34-year-old man, was arguing with someone at Green and Monroe streets just after 5 a.m. on Wednesday, Sept. 18, when his opponent struck him with a gun and then shot him in the arm. The victim was transported to a hospital via private conveyance.
